At the last stage of copper concentrate processing, the copper matte undergoes an electro-refining step. In this procedure, the matte dissolves in a special electrolyte solution. When an electric current passes through this solution, copper ions travel from the anode, where they start, towards the cathode.

In the 20th century, new technologies like solvent extraction and electrowinning (SX/EW) made it possible to process low-grade copper ores, including copper oxide ores. Heap leaching also emerged as a significant technique for processing such ores, where the ore is crushed and placed in heaps, and a leaching solution is used to dissolve the copper.

Chrysocolla type copper oxide ore. The main mineral of it is chrysocolla. It is a refractory ore and can be separated by the chemical beneficiation method. Cuprite type copper oxide ore. Cuprite-type copper oxide ore is dominated by cuprite and malachite, with high copper grade. No matter what type of gangue, it can be processed by flotation.
